眼针疗法改善实验性血管性痴呆大鼠学习记忆障碍及海马神经元超微结构的变化

摘    要:目的 探讨眼针疗法对血管性痴呆 (VD)大鼠学习记忆障碍与海马神经元超微结构的变化。方法  4 -血管阻断法制成血管性痴呆大鼠模型 ,取眼针肝区、心区、肾区。共治疗 30日 ,并与西药尼莫通相对照。实验前后分别进行 Y-型迷宫测试 ,实验结束后电镜观察海马神经元超微结构。结果 与对照组比较 ,模型组大鼠学习记忆明显障碍 ,海马神经元超微结构明显改变 ,神经元损害严重。眼针组与药物组 VD大鼠学习记忆障碍明显改善 ,与模型组比较 (P<0 .0 1) ,海马神经元超微结构变化相对较轻 ,明显轻于模型组。结论 眼针疗法可改善实验性血管性痴呆大鼠学习记忆障碍及海马神经元超微结构的变化。

The Improving Effect of Eye Acupuncture on Learning Disorder and Dysmnesia, and Changes in the Ultrastructure of Hippocampus Neurons in Experimental Vascular Dementia Rats

Abstract:Objective To investigate the effect of eye acupuncture on learning disorder and dysmnesia, and changes in the ultrastructure of hippocampus neurons in experimental vascular dementia (VD) rats. Methods A rat model of vascular dementia was made by 4-vessel occulusion. The liver, heart and kidney areas were selected for eye acupuncture. The treatment lasted 30 days. Western medicine Nimoton was used as a control. A Y-type maze test was performed before and after the experiment. The ultrastructure of hippocampus neurons was observed by electron microscope after the completion of the experiment. Results Learning disorder and dysmnesia, and injury to the neurons were severe and changes in the ultrastructure of hippocampus neurons were obvious in the model group as compared with the control group. In the eye acupuncture and medication groups of VD rats, learning disorder and dysmnesia were significantly abated as compared with the model group (p<0.0); changes in the ultrastructure of hippocampus neurons were relatively slight and significantly slighter than in the model group. Conclusion Eye acupuncture can produce an improving effect on learning disorder and dysmnesia, and changes in the ultrastructure of hippocampus neurons in experimental vascular dementia rats.
